A simple kinetic model structure for chlorophyll fluorescence (ChlF) from Photosystem II (PSII) offers practical usefulness in quantitative analysis and extraction of information from measured ChlF. In this work, the major PSII phototransduction kinetics was represented with only five state variables. Parameters were estimated through a least-squares algorithm. In this research, we demonstrated that the plastoquinone-related electron-transport kinetics in photosynthesis could be sufficiently described with as few as three state variables, Q A− , Q B− , and Q B2− .
